Ozen's Story
DOB approx: 6-1-2020<br/><br/>Personality <br/><br/>Ozen is very handsome with very big eyes and his dark gray tuxedo. He loves to lay on the couch and watch TV with you and rub against your legs as you fill his food bowl. He is great with all other cats and has lived in a home with dogs. He had low self esteem in his early life, but now is confident and just makes himself right at home.<br/>It took him and his sister Genji many months to decide that they weren't afraid of humans, since they had never lived indoors with people before as kittens. Both of them had a turn of heart as teenagers and abruptly became super friendly (ironically in the same time period even though they weren't living together anymore, and had been in separate foster homes for months!). Both just all of a sudden decided it was too much effort to avoid everyone and that they were actually grateful to the hands that feed them. <br/>Ozen was TNR'd and released when old enough to be neutered, but then walked back into the house and never left. He didnt want to be an outdoor feral cat! Patience and persistent foster humans for the win!<br/><br/>Background <br/><br/>Ozen and his 2 sisters, Eshin and Genji, were rescued when they were about 8 weeks old. They were living in a parking lot behind a club off of Westheimer with their momma Buddha. A large colony of cats were being fed by the security guards there and a neighbor noticed her litter and asked GNAR for help getting them off of the street. They were older than they looked as they were small from malnutrition. Their litter and extended family that were subsequently trapped were all named with a Buddhism theme. Eshin was adopted first because she was both the sweetest and prettiest.
